区块链BaaS服务解析:定义、应用与未来发展

一、区块链BaaS服务的定义

区块链BaaS(Blockchain as a Service)是一种基于云计算的服务模型,允许企业和开发者使用区块链的能力而无需自己构建和管理基础设施。类似于SaaS(Software as a Service)和PaaS(Platform as a Service)等云服务模型,BaaS使用户能够以更加高效和经济的方式使用区块链技术,这一服务通常包括管理区块链网络、提供节点、执行智能合约、数据存储、维护安全和合规性等功能。

BaaS服务的核心在于简化区块链的应用开发流程,使得没有深厚技术背景的企业同样能够利用区块链的优势。例如,通过BaaS提供的API和工具,用户可以快速构建和部署区块链应用,降低了技术门槛,同时也减少了前期资本的投入。

二、区块链BaaS的应用场景

区块链BaaS服务已被广泛应用于各个行业,其灵活性和可扩展性使得它能够为企业提供一系列的解决方案。

1. 金融服务

在金融行业中,BaaS可以提供如智能合约、跨境支付、供应链金融等解决方案。传统金融系统往往存在交易速度慢、费用高的问题,而利用区块链技术,企业能够实现即时支付、大幅减少中介机构,从而降低交易成本。

2. 供应链管理

区块链在供应链管理中的应用正逐渐被认可。通过BaaS服务,企业可以追踪产品在整个供应链过程中的动态,确保产品的来源真实性,同时提升透明度。利用区块链的不可篡改性,企业可以有效防止假货,提升消费者对品牌的信任。

3. 健康医疗

在医疗行业,区块链BaaS可以实现患者数据的安全共享,确保数据隐私和安全。通过提供去中心化的病历存储和管理方案,医疗机构可实现数据的互操作性,从而为患者提供更好的医疗服务和管理。

4. 政府与公共服务

政府在数据管理、身份验证和电子投票等方面可以实施BaaS解决方案。通过区块链的透明特性,政府可以有效提升公共事务的透明度,增强公众的信任感。

三、区块链BaaS的优势与挑战

尽管区块链BaaS提供了许多优势,但同时也面临着一些挑战。

1. 优势

首先,BaaS降低了开发门槛,企业可以通过简单的API调用来实现复杂的区块链应用。其次,它可以预先设计好多种区块链解决方案,企业可以根据自己的需求进行选择。此外,BaaS服务提供了全面的安全性和合规性,企业不再需要担心数据泄露和合规问题。

2. 挑战

然而,BaaS也并非毫无挑战。首先是关于数据隐私的问题,虽然区块链具有透明性,但实现私有和公共链的平衡仍是一大难题。此外,技术的快速发展和变更速度也要求企业不断适应,这在一定程度上增加了企业使用BaaS的难度。

四、未来发展趋势

随着区块链技术的不断进步,BaaS服务的未来发展潜力巨大。

首先,随着越来越多的企业开始认识到区块链的价值,BaaS的需求将不断上升。未来,BaaS市场的竞争将会更加激烈,各大云服务提供商将考虑提供更多定制化服务以满足不同企业的需求。

其次,随着技术的革新和应用场景的拓展,BaaS的服务范围也会越来越广。短期内,预计将有更多的行业和领域率先应用区块链技术,并借助BaaS加速其数字化转型。

此外,政策的支持和标准的制定同样是推动行业发展的重要因素。各国政府可能会愈加注重区块链相关的立法和合规,为BaaS的健康发展提供良好的外部环境。

五、相关问题探讨

1. 如何评估一个BaaS服务提供商的可靠性?

选择BaaS服务提供商时,企业需要考虑多个因素,包括提供商的技术能力、市场声誉、服务支持和成本效益等。首先,评估提供商的技术能力是否满足项目需求,例如,是否支持企业所需的区块链类型(公链、私链或联盟链)。其次,市场声誉也很重要,可以通过查阅用户评价、案例研究和行业报告等方式获取。

此外,良好的售后服务和技术支持能够确保在项目实施过程中及时解决问题。最后,合理的成本划分也是评估提供商的重要指标,企业需要根据自身的预算做出最佳选择。

2. BaaS和传统区块链开发的主要区别是什么?

BaaS与传统的区块链开发存在几个主要区别。首先,在技术要求上,BaaS降低了对开发团队的要求,企业无需具备强大的开发能力即可使用区块链服务。相对而言,传统开发需要从底层技术逐步构建,技术门槛较高。其次,在实施速度上,BaaS能够提供快速的部署能力,企业可以快速上线,减少开发周期。

最后,在维护和更新方面,BaaS提供商会定期进行系统更新和维护,企业无需担心版本过时或系统故障,而传统开发要求企业具备持续的维护能力,增加了运营风险。

3. BaaS是否会取代传统的区块链开发方式?

虽然BaaS为企业提供了便利,但它并不一定会完全取代传统的区块链开发方式。BaaS是否适合企业,主要取决于企业的需求、资源和开发能力。对于一些对定制化和性能要求极高的项目,传统开发可能更加合适,能够提供更大的灵活性和控制权。

而对于大多数希望快速找到解决方案的企业,BaaS则能够提供快速、经济的服务。未来,可能会出现BaaS与传统开发的结合,形成一个更加灵活、高效的开发体系。

4. BaaS服务的安全性如何保证?

BaaS服务的安全性是企业关注的重点。为了保证安全,BaaS提供商应当采取多种措施,包括数据加密、访问控制、网络隔离等。此外,定期的安全审计和漏洞检测也是保障服务安全的重要手段。企业还需关注服务商的合规性,确保其遵循相关法律法规,保护用户数据的隐私。

总的来说,选择合适的BaaS服务提供商、关注服务的安全性和合规性,对于企业在应用区块链技术时至关重要。

区块链BaaS正在快速发展,未来有望带来更多的行业创新和商业模式变革。通过了解和应用这一技术,企业可以有效地提升自身的竞争力,并为行业的数字化转型开辟新的道路。